Janette Barber was born on September 25,1953 and is an American comic, television producer, and writer.

2.

Janette Barber has won six Emmy Awards, including five that she shares with the writers and producers of The Rosie O'Donnell Show.

3.

At The Rosie O'Donnell Show, Janette Barber was the supervising producer and head writer.

4.

Janette Barber shared five Emmy Awards with the producers of the show.

5.

Janette Barber won her sixth Emmy Award for writing on The View.

Janette Barber is well known for her dramatic improvement from chronic pain.

13.

Janette Barber said that she suffered from back pain, and later ankle pain diagnosed as tendinitis.

14.

Janette Barber said that the severity of the pain eventually prevented her from walking, so she used a wheelchair instead.

15.

Janette Barber said that, after treatment for TMS, she was able to walk and run again.
